Finally Rev. Dr. Peabody gave his benediction to the assembled throng, all of whom arose when the venerable Minister stepped forward.
A great mass of people awaited the exit of President Cleveland, who, with some other illustrious guests, proceeded on foot to President Eliot's house. Mrs. Cleveland, Mrs. Eliot, Mrs. Endicott and Mrs. O'Brien, and other invited ladies followed in carriages. A lunch was served at the President's house, to which all the above remained. Mean while hungry and thirsty humanity sought space at Adam's, Massachusetts Hall, and every other "victualing" place; and those graduates who were unfortunate enough not to obtain tickets to the gymnasium appeased their hunger at these resorts.
At half past two o'clock the procession again formed much in the same order as in the morning, and headed by the Cadet Band, went over to Memorial and the gymnasium. Here again all available space was occupied by the fortunate holders of tickets.
